Jamaica & Canada Commemorate 60-Year Relations

Canada was among the first countries Jamaica established diplomatic relations with after gaining Independence in 1962.

Minister of Foreign Affairs and Foreign Trade, Senator Kamina Johnson Smith, says our neighbours to the upper north is one of Jamaica’s most trusted and reliable bilateral partners.

Mrs. Johnson-Smith says the 60-year diplomatic relationship between the countries has been integral to Jamaica’s continued development as a nation.
